Timezone in Calimita

Calimita is located in the America/Bogota timezone, which has a UTC offset of -5 hours. This means that when it is noon in Coordinated Universal Time (UTC), it is 7 AM in Calimita. The region does not observe daylight saving time, remaining on standard time throughout the year.

This consistency can be beneficial for scheduling as there are no seasonal changes in time. When comparing Calimita’s timezone to that of the United States, there are significant differences. For instance, Eastern Standard Time is UTC-5, but during daylight saving time, it shifts to UTC-4, creating a one-hour difference from Calimita.
